Active Window Fading when Mouse leaves it
 
Hi there! I came across this site when I was searching Goggle to try to find an answer to my question. Finding none, I figured I'll ask you :)

I have been playing around with Ubuntu 10.10 for a few days. I had the functionality of when my mouse left the active window it would fade and any window behind it I moused over would come into focus. I liked this feature, but I broke it somehow. I was playing around with Compiz and all its cool animations, cube transitions, and other stuff. I am not sure if I did something in Compiz to break it or if that is unrelated.

I hope that you can understand my question. Thanks for your time and help!

MS3FGX 02-05-2011 04:31 PM

Sounds like you want to enable cursor focus, where whatever your mouse cursor is over becomes the active window. Are you trying to do this in GNOME, or when using Compiz?

In GNOME, it should be under "Windows" in "Preferences", but I am not sure about the Compiz configuration.

bcflood 02-05-2011 06:46 PM

Thanks for the reply! I found what I was looking for with a little more digging. It is the Opacify setting under Compiz. I find it to be quite useful when trying to copy text or switch windows quickly.
